Part Information

Basic Information

  • Part Name: Refrigerator Water Filter Cartridge
  • Brand: Kenmore
  • Category: Refrigeration Appliance
  • Primary Function: To remove impurities and contaminants from the refrigerator's water supply.

Technical Specifications
  • Power Rating: Not applicable.
  • Material: Activated Carbon, Charcoal, and Plastic Housing

Installation & Compatibility
  • Compatible Models: Compatible with a variety of Kenmore refrigerators, including but not limited to the following model numbers: 79572069112, 79571059012,79570323311, 79571073014, and 79570323312.
  • Installation Difficulty: Easy to Medium, depending on user experience with appliance maintenance.
  • Tools Required: No special tools required, though some might prefer using a wrench to secure the filter if it's difficult to twist by hand.

Additional Information

  • The 5231JA2006E refrigerator water filter is designed to improve the taste and quality of the water dispensed from your fridge. It is capable of filtering out various contaminants, such as chlorine, lead, mercury, and certain pesticides, ensuring that the water and ice dispensed are clean and safe to consume. The filter typically lasts about six months before needing replacement, depending on water usage and local water quality. To install, locate the filter housing in the refrigerator, typically in the upper right corner or base grille. Twist the old filter to the left to remove and replace it with the new filter, turning it to the right to secure it in place. After installation, it's recommended to flush approximately 2 gallons of water through the filter before using the water to remove any carbon fines or manufacturing residues.
